NOTES: Catalogued 9/2001, DZ. "By using the very basic and primative photogram, Burchfield creates an ominous sense of being below the event. Even though the objects - newspapres, fallen toy soldiers, etc. - appear actual size, they seem less real than the center photograph produced by a camera several feet above. The level of information offered in the completed image parallel the viewers' distance from the reaction to the news event. They urge us to get behind the words, to understand the significance, perhaps to dismiss the information as presented as unbelievable." [Marianne Fulton, 1982]
